Page 3: Improving your prospects with lawbore

• Established in 2002, Lawbore is a successful legal portal made for City’s Law students to aid them along the academic road to be successful law students.

• Lawbore will be your legal bible to help you throughout your studies.

What is Lawbore?

Page 9: Improving your prospects with lawbore

City’s blogs and updates• Lawbore has a page dedicated to

blogs and this can easily be accessed by City’s law students

• Useful as they keep us up-to-date with law and the legal world. This is useful as textbooks can be outdated.

• Have to be aware of the most relevant law as the law is always changing.

• Some of the biggest figures in the law world, such as Charon QC, and former students offer commentaries on their blogs and websites on a regular basis.

• There is also a Future Lawyer blog which offers tips and helpful advice for students to stay motivated and cope with the work.

Page 10: Improving your prospects with lawbore

E-Library and Databases• Lawbore offers a variety of links to databases

for City law students to use. • Includes websites such as Oxford Scholarship

Online and HeinOnline which enables studentsto have access to e-books and issuesof well known law journals

• These databases can be used to access articlesand more in-depth information about certainareas in law which are not covered as thoroughly in textbooks. This can help improveessays and exam answers with more detail.

‘A click away to your legal world’

Page 11: Improving your prospects with lawbore

E-Library and Databases

• There is also an e-library available for students on Lawbore. This features reports, journals and other texts which will be useful for students during their course

• The e-library allows students to search for information such as case reports quickly on websites such as Westlaw and Lexis.

• This is good as students should not rely on their prescribed casebooks and textbooks but take the initiative to look for the actual case reports either in the library or Lawbore.

• This would also come to use when students are unable to visit the library or for finding up-to-date information about the latest changes in the law.
